What Is The Cloud Forest In Gardens By The Bay?

What Is The Cloud Forest In Gardens By The Bay

Located in Gardens by the Bay, Singapore, the Cloud Forest is a marvel of both nature and architecture. This phenomenal structure houses a diverse array of fascinating plant varieties and boasts stunning architectural features. At the heart of the Cloud Forest is one of the tallest indoor waterfalls globally, cascading from a height of over … Read more